About the Role

We are seeking a dedicated, compassionate, and experienced Complex Needs Learning Support Assistant to support learners with a range of Special Educational Needs and Disabilities (SEND), including Profound and Multiple Learning Disabilities (PMLD), autism, physical disabilities, sensory impairments, and complex medical needs. This is a rewarding and specialist role requiring an individual who can provide high-quality educational, personal care, and healthcare support, enabling learners to access education safely and achieve their individual goals.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ide one-to-one and small group support to learners with complex SEND needs.
  • Support learners to access educational, vocational, sensory, and life-skills activities.
  • Deliver personal care, including toileting, changing, feeding, dressing, and personal hygiene support.
  • Administer medication in accordance with individual healthcare plans and organisational policies.
  • Support learners requiring PEG feeding and other specialist medical interventions.
  • Undertake manual handling duties, including the safe use of hoists, slings, wheelchairs, standing frames, and specialist equipment.
  • Support learners with mobility, positioning, and physical disabilities.
  • Work collaboratively with teachers, therapists, healthcare professionals, and families.
  • Promote learner independence, communication, wellbeing, and inclusion.
  • Maintain accurate records relating to learner support, medication, and care requirements.
  • Follow safeguarding, health and safety, infection control, and risk management procedures at all times.

Essential Requirements

  • Experience supporting children or young adults with SEND and complex needs.
  • Proven experience delivering personal care.
  • Training and practical experience in manual handling and the use of moving and handling equipment.
  • Experience administering medication.
  • Experience supporting learners with PEG feeding and complex medical needs.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to work calmly and effectively in a challenging but rewarding environment.
  • Commitment to safeguarding and promoting learner welfare.

Desirable Qualifications

  • Level 2 or Level 3 qualification in Supporting Teaching and Learning, Health & Social Care, SEND, or a related field.
  • Training in Moving & Handling, Medication Administration, PEG Feeding, First Aid, and Safeguarding.
  • Experience supporting learners with autism, PMLD, epilepsy, or sensory impairments.
  • Knowledge of communication approaches such as Makaton, PECS, AAC, or Intensive Interaction.
